This is still the designated hotel with Pacha Tours. We only stayed here one night. The rooms were big. There were 3 of us and the room was divided into two rooms with two beds each. The bathrooms were big and had a tub but they were very worn out. The halls were dark and they were doing work there. The pool area is bad. The pool is about 1.6 meters deep and there is no shallow end. It was about 5 degrees C and we only lasted about 10 minutes in there before going to the hot tub. Which was also about 1.6 meters with no shallow end. It was hot after the ice water of the pool but when that wore off the water was only room temp. You also have to walk a long, long, way up and down stairs and it is slick. The meals were buffett. The main meals were nothing exciting but there was a lot of food with a lot of choices. The deserts were great and there were a ton of them. The water is around $3 for 1 liter and they have signs in the bathroom not to drink the water. So we didn't even brush out teeth with the stuff. The AC worked good enough. But it was noisy. This hotel is a couple of miles from the airport and a couple of miles from the nearest farming community. Once you are here you are here. But it was quite and the beds were only sort of rock hard so it was ok. Best of luck. Chris

We wanted a central Ankara location, preferably with a pool for a couple of nights on a family touring holiday in Turkey. The hotel is crammed into a side street and the external appearance is a little shabby. However, the reception areas and dining room are well decorated and pleasant. The staff were generally helpful. The hotel has a pool, but at the time of our stay it was unavailable "due to an inspection", I have a suspicion the "inspection" may have been in progress for a considerable period of time. The rooms were comfortable and pleasant but even though the air conditioning unit was blowing large quantities of cold air into the room all night, the temperature in the room remained stubbornly high and uncomfortable. The breakfast was very good, and despite the lack of a pool the hotel was quite a good base from which to explore the city.
